“San Francisco was one of the original bitmap typefaces for the Apple Macintosh computer. It was designed by Susan Kare to mimic the ransom note effect. An official TrueType version was never made, and San Francisco was rendered obsolete with the arrival of System 7.” — Wikipedia
Sanfrisco (Kreative Korporation, 2011) is a TrueType version made by Rebecca G. Bettencourt.
In 2014, Apple released a new unrelated family under the same name.
